Job Details

ILS Inc. is seeking an experienced Middleware Engineer with strong expertise in IBM Security Access Manager (ISAM) and Application Server administration to support a secure, enterprise-level federal environment. The ideal candidate will be responsible for the configuration, integration, maintenance, and troubleshooting of middleware technologies, ensuring availability, scalability, and security compliance.

Must be able to be W2 employee; no C2C.

Responsibilities

  • Install, configure, and manage IBM ISAM (WebSEAL and AAC modules) for access control, SSO, and authentication policies.
  • Administer and maintain middleware platforms such as IBM WebSphere, Apache Tomcat, JBoss, or WebLogic.
  • Support application deployments and troubleshoot middleware-related issues across development, test, and production environments.
  • Integrate ISAM with identity providers, LDAP/AD, and federated SSO using SAML or OIDC.
  • Tune middleware infrastructure for high performance and availability.
  • Implement and maintain SSL certificates, keystores, truststores, and secure communication.
  • Collaborate with application developers, security teams, and network engineers to ensure end-to-end secure integration.
  • Create and maintain detailed configuration and operations documentation.
